Taylor Arnold
Lecturer, Department of Statistics, Yale University
Taylor Arnold is a Lecturer at Yale University in the Department of Statistics and Senior Scientist at AT&T Labs. His research focuses on the analysis of large, complex datasets and the resulting computational challenges. A particular area of concentration is the sparse representation of highly structured objects such as text corpora and digital images. He is the technical co-director of the NEH funded project Photogrammar. Together with Lauren Tilton, he is also the co-author of the text Humanities Data in R: Exploring Networks, Geospatial Data, Images, and Text.
